Ingredients

Before we get started, let’s gather all the ingredients you’ll need:

  • 1 loaf of stale bread
  • 1 cup of butter
  • 2 cups of chicken broth
  • 1 cup of diced onions
  • 1 cup of diced celery
  • 1 cup of diced bell peppers
  • 4 cloves of garlic, minced
  • 1 teaspoon of dried sage
  • 1 teaspoon of dried thyme
  • 1 teaspoon of dried rosemary
  • Salt and pepper to taste

Instructions

Now that we have all the ingredients, let’s start making the Brenda Gantt Dressing:

  1. Crumble the stale bread into small pieces and set aside in a large mixing bowl.
  2. In a skillet, melt the butter over medium heat.
  3. Add the diced onions, celery, and bell peppers to the skillet and cook until they are soft and translucent.
  4. Add the minced garlic, sage, thyme, and rosemary to the skillet and cook for an additional minute.
  5. Pour the vegetable mixture over the crumbled bread in the mixing bowl.
  6. Add the chicken broth gradually to the mixture, stirring well after each addition. The mixture should be moist but not soggy. You may not need to use the entire 2 cups of broth.
  7. Season the mixture with salt and pepper to taste. Be cautious with the salt, as the broth may already be salty.
  8. Transfer the dressing mixture to a greased baking dish.
  9. Bake the dressing in a preheated oven at 350°F for 45-60 minutes, or until the top is golden brown and crispy.
  10. Remove from the oven and let it cool for a few minutes before serving.

Tips and Variations

While the traditional Brenda Gantt Dressing Recipe is already a crowd-pleaser, here are some tips and variations you can consider to make it even more delicious:

Addition of Meat:

If you prefer a heartier version, you can add cooked, crumbled sausage or diced cooked chicken to the mixture before baking. This adds an extra layer of flavor and makes it a substantial main dish.

Herb Infusion:

For a more pronounced herb flavor, you can infuse the butter with the dried herbs before adding the vegetables. Heat the butter in a skillet over low heat and add the dried herbs. Let them simmer gently for a few minutes before proceeding with the recipe.

Texture Adjustment:

If you prefer a softer dressing, you can add more chicken broth to the mixture. Conversely, if you like it to be crispier, reduce the amount of broth slightly. Adjust the liquid based on your personal preference.

FAQ

Q: Can I use fresh bread instead of stale bread?

A: While stale bread is traditionally used in this recipe, you can certainly use fresh bread as well. Simply cut the fresh bread into cubes and toast them in the oven at a low temperature until they are slightly dry and crisp.

Q: Can I freeze the Brenda Gantt Dressing?

A: Yes, you can freeze the dressing for future use. Let it cool completely, then transfer it to an airtight container or freezer-safe bags. Thaw it in the refrigerator overnight before reheating in the oven.

Q: Can I use vegetable broth instead of chicken broth?

A: Absolutely! Vegetable broth works just as well in this recipe, making it suitable for vegetarians or those who prefer a lighter flavor.
